Description & Requirements
The Manager- Higher Education is part of the Higher Education Proposals Facilities and Administration Team.
This role leads multiple project teams responsible for preparing Facilities and Administrative (F&A) rate cost proposals (Long and Short Form) using CRIS software, conducting space survey and analyses using WebSpace, assisting in the negotiation process with federal agencies.
This is a Regular Full Time position.
100% remote.
Essential Duties and Responsibilities:
Job Summary
- Responsible for the planning, development, implementation, management and evaluation of multiple assigned projects including but not limited to preparing Facilities and Administrative (F&A) rate cost proposals, conducting space survey and analyses, assisting in the negotiation process with federal agencies, performing compliance risk assessments, and installing and implementing MAXIMUS' Comprehensive Rate Information System (CRIS Long Form and CRIS Short Form) and WebSpace software.
- Serve as the central point of contact and primary interface for all project related issues.
- Analyze business needs & prioritize resource allocation.
- Participate in planning & implementation of business development activities: responding to RFP's, preparing proposals, statements of work, timelines and estimating levels of efforts.
- Assist in planning & implementation of marketing plans.
- Function as interface between personnel and clients.
- Perform all project management functions; including work breakdown and cost estimation, scheduling, monitoring and tracking of progress against the defined timetables and budgets, and staff assignment and development.
- Supervise and manage all staff assigned to the project, assign and direct their activities.
- Identify and assess new functional capabilities supporting engineering change proposals and additional follow on work.
- Ensure the project is in compliance with MAXIMUS standards and procedures.
- Ensure all appropriate costs are included in quarterly forecasts.
- Perform other duties as assigned by leadership.
